Balasi Population - Koch Bihar, West Bengal
Balasi is a large village located in Mathabhanga - I Block of Koch Bihar district, West Bengal with total 637 families residing. The Balasi village has population of 3008 of which 1578 are males while 1430 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Balasi village population of children with age 0-6 is 397 which makes up 13.20 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Balasi village is 906 which is lower than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Balasi as per census is 1057, higher than West Bengal average of 956.
Balasi village has lower liter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Balasi village was 74.84 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Balasi Male literacy stands at 80.58 % while female literacy rate was 68.35 %.

Balasi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 637 | - | - |
Population | 3,008 | 1,578 | 1,430 |
Child (0-6) | 397 | 193 | 204 |
Schedule Caste | 967 | 504 | 463 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 74.84 % | 80.58 % | 68.35 % |
Total Workers | 1,717 | 1,056 | 661 |
Main Worker | 1,248 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 469 | 152 | 317 |
